#05940e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#05940e is composed of 2% red, 58%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 90.5%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 123.8 degrees, a saturation of 93.5% and a lightness of 30%. #05940e color hex could be obtained by blending #0aff1c with #002900. Closest websafe color is: #009900.

#05940e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#05940e has RGB values of R:5, G:148, B:14 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0, Y:0.91,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 365582.

Shades and Tints of #05940e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010f01 is the darkest color, while #fbfff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#05940e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c4d4c is the less saturated color, while #05940e is the most saturated one.
